La. legislature has a full plate

The Louisiana Legislature convenes in special session Jan. 15 to redraw election districts for the U.S. House and state Supreme Court, and to consider changing how the court’s chief justice is chosen and switching from open primary elections to party primaries. Some critics say it's too much to swallow in just eight days. (NOLA.com 01/14/24)


Jefferson Parish sees drop crime in all areas save one 

Unincorporated Jefferson Parish, La., saw an 11% drop in major crime in 2023, mirroring a trend seen across America. The Sheriff’s Office reported a decline in every category of crime except one. (NOLA.com 01/14/24)
